#554ac1, answered

What color is #554ac1?

#554ac1 is a balanced vivid blue, closest to Slate Blue (ΔE2000 5.8). It sits at 246° on the hue wheel with 49% saturation and 52% lightness, which reads as cool.

What is the RGB value of #554ac1?

rgb(85, 74, 193) — 85 red, 74 green and 193 blue out of 255, or 33.3% / 29% / 75.7% by channel.

Is #554ac1 a light or a dark color?

It is a dark color. Relative luminance is 0.1068 and perceived brightness is 38%, so white text on it reaches 6.70:1.

Should I use black or white text on #554ac1?

White. It scores 6.70:1 against #554ac1, versus 3.14:1 for black — AA at any size.

What is the complementary color of #554ac1?

#B6C14A sits directly opposite on the wheel. Softer options are the split-complements #C1914A and #7BC14A, which give the same contrast with far less vibration.

What colors go well with #554ac1?

For interface work: #F5F4FA as the surface, #C6C2EA for borders, #524B9B for secondary text, #9C8B30 as an accent and #26215F for hover and pressed states. For a palette, the analogous pair #4A7BC1 and #914AC1 stays calm, while #B6C14A is the loudest partner.

What is #554ac1 in CMYK for printing?

cmyk(56%, 62%, 0%, 24%). This is a screen-to-ink approximation — ask your printer for a proof before committing to a run.

Is #554ac1 warm or cool?

Cool — it scores 80 on a scale where 0 is the warmest orange and 100 the coolest azure. Nudged warmer it becomes #814AC1; nudged cooler, #4869C4.
